[Incidence and elimination of parietal smear layer in endodontics]
1Faculté de Chirurgie Dentaire de Toulouse, Laboratoire de Biomatériaux, France.
Abstract:
During canal preparation, the repeated passage of instruments provokes the formation of smear on the surface of the dentin. It is advisable to eliminate that, so as to increase antisepsis and filling impermeability. This is obtained by means of an irrigation, using a chelate compound of 6% citric acid for 60 seconds, at the end of the preparation.
